Emerging act, signed under Highly Spiritual Record label, Yaw Berk has issued an apology to his renowned producer, Kaywa after alleging that he left his record label because his studio was infested with bedbugs.

On August 22, 2019, Mr Berk, in an interview on Accra-based Okay FM, said his boss failed to manage him well.

According to him, he was made to release only two songs in two years, thereby reducing the value of his music brand.

Venting his spleen on Daybreak Hitz on Hitz FM to host Andy Dosty, Mr Berk said he didn’t see himself to be ungrateful because he was speaking the truth about Kaywa.

“I told him I wanted to leave. Two songs in two years won’t make it any better. It wasn’t stated that one year one song. I really do apologise for my choice of words. My intention is not to be ungrateful. I understand some artistes are like that but what needs to be said needs to be said,” he said.

But Kaywa, reacting to Mr Berk’s allegations labelled him a “liar”.

According to the music producer, he did everything for him, but he never appreciated it.

“I’ve had a lot of people saying I should let him go. You will go to the studio and find boxer shorts, socks and everything scattered in the studio and they will tell you its for Yaw Berk. I just want to clear the air. When Mr Drew left the studio there was nothing like that.

“I record a song for GH¢5,000.00. If I want to take my time and everything I will take GH¢50,000.00 from him. I told him I had a plan to release a song for him and Wendy Shay. The most humble person you can find is an underground artiste. When they need your help they are always around. When he left I took him out of my heart,” Kaywa told Andy Dosty.
